SPY cameras are already being used by a North council to crack down on fly-tipping, but not attached to street wardens.

North Tyneside Council bought a set of covert mini CCTV cameras to catch illegal dumpers. The cameras, which cost pounds 10,000, can be hidden at fly-tipping hotspots in bushes, trees, underground or even in bags of rubbish.
